About the Senior Barista Role
The Senior Barista is responsible for guiding and mentoring Junior Baristas in front-of-house operations, customer service, and the preparation of food and beverages in line with the organization's unique recipes and procedures.
He/She will support the overall upkeep of the cafe, ensuring the serving area remains neat and clean, equipment is fully operational, and inventories are well maintained. This includes following operating and cleaning instructions, troubleshooting minor breakdowns, and replenishing supplies such as coffee beans, tea, pastries, and cookies for the coffee bar.
The Senior Barista should be outgoing, approachable, and customer-focused, with a strong ability to engage customers and provide a positive experience. He/She is expected to set a good example for junior team members, demonstrating professionalism, teamwork, and strong communication skills.
This role requires flexibility to work shifts, including early mornings, late evenings, weekends, and public holidays. The Senior Barista should also have the stamina to remain on their feet for extended periods in a fast-paced environment.
